Soundwaves presents brand new editions of 10@10, the beloved long-running radio show that features ten great songs from one great year, as well as numerous samples of political, historical and pop culture happenings. Hosted by Dennis Willis and featuring original 10@10 host Dave Morey, Soundwaves 10@10 is the ultimate pop culture celebration loved by thousands of devoted fans.
